Connor, Risa and Lev are running for their lives.


The 2nd Civil War was fought over reproductive rights. What was the resolution? Life for teens are safe until the age of thirteen. When between the ages of thirteen and eighteen, one's parents can have their child "unwound", that is when all the teen's organs are transplanted and given to other people, so life doesn't technically have to end. It like they are living in many different people. Connor is a delinquent. Risa is an orphan and is not worth being kept alive. Lev, a tithe, his fate of being unwound determined since birth as part of his parent's strict religion. Now together, they make a cross-country journey across the states, hoping they have the chance to escape and survive---And eighteen seems very far away.

The book starts with Dan and Amy in a Venice airport. There, Ian and Natalie Kabra steal their plane tickets and board a plane where their au pair, Nellie, already is seated. Then, Amy and Dan are then forced to team up with Alistair Oh and fly with him on his private plane to Japan. Together they learn about Toyotami Hideyoshi, the greatest warrior in the history of Japan, and the son of the first Tomas.
While Amy, Dan, and Alistair are researching, the Holts take them captive, forcing them to lead the Holts to the possible site of a clue—a Tokyo subway station. When a train approaches, the Holts run. Amy's foot gets stuck in the tracks, and Dan struggles to pull her out. Before the train hits them, Alistair pulls them out of the way into a hidden room. Amy is saved but suffers a sprained ankle.
In the room, they find a
haiku, which tells them to use geometry to find Hideyoshi's treasure. Later, they find some geometric shapes, but are chased by the Yakuza, who throw shurikens at them. They are rescued by Nellie, who has struck a deal with, and is accompanied by, the Kabras. When the Kabras give Amy and Dan a small coin of importance to the search, the two Cahills agree to join forces with the Kabras. They decode another message in the shapes, and some English letters. The message tells them to go to Korea.
